Welcome to the DOE Efficient New Homes Program
Every certified DOE Efficient New Home represents a whole new level of performance with rigorous requirements that ensure outstanding levels of energy savings, comfort, health, and durability. A DOE Efficient New Home is a high-performance home that is so energy efficient that a renewable energy system could offset most or all the home's annual energy use. Each home meets rigorous efficiency and performance criteria and is verified by a qualified third-party as part of the certification process. Most types of new homes in the U.S. are eligible to participate, and certified homes are eligible to receive the federal 45L tax credit - up to $5,000 per home, for homes acquired before July 1, 2026.
